    Continuing my effort to help extol the virtues of Democratic presidential candidates listed in post #339:

    9) Sen. Gillibrand supports Postal Banking. I found this in a list of 10 new welfare programs for black Americans she supports but I really like this one.

    "
    The number of unbanked families remains stubbornly high in this country, with the FDIC reporting that about 10 million American families lack bank accounts. Predatory financial services targeting low-wealth, unbanked families thrive due to the lack of competition from a public banking option. People of color are particularly vulnerable to being unbanked, as are rural populations, the very young and the elderly. The postal service is uniquely positioned to provide essential financial services to these families including short term, low-level loans to address income volatility."

    Think about this. Almost every small town has a post office. Inner cities have post offices. Both areas often have no banks. The Post office could provide universal banking services to large unserved areas of the nation. As mail volumes decline, this would be a role that might allow the Postal Service to survive. I'm acquainted with a postal employee from Taiwan who worked on the bank side of the Taiwan Post Office [[services provided). That government bank paid less interest than private banks but was great for convenience and people trusted it more. Having such a national banking outlet system would be a huge infrastructure boost to inner city and rural areas. Anyway - a kind word for Gillibrand for endorsing this idea.
